Description

General part information

THS4150 Series

The THS415x is one in a family of fully differential input/differential output devices fabricated using Texas Instruments' state-of-the-art BiComI complementary bipolar process.

The THS415x is made of a true fully-differential signal path from input to output. This design leads to an excellent common-mode noise rejection and improved total harmonic distortion.
